Ukraine War Casualties, Failed Peace Negotiations

Levant discusses the devastating human cost of the Ukraine war, noting the high casualty rates and the conscription of older men. He references reports that a peace deal was nearly reached in early 2022 but was allegedly sabotaged by former UK Prime Minister Boris Johnson. The segment also touches on the historical context of the Budapest Memorandum and Ukraine's decision to relinquish its nuclear arsenal in the 1990s.
